250 Carp Streamers Swim on the Spring Wind in Shingashi River
An event is being held where 250 carp streamers (koinobori) will swim on the spring wind in the Shingashi River in Fujimino City, Saitama Prefecture. This city was formed in 2005 by the merger of Kamifukuoka City and Ooi Town, and is a nature-rich municipality located within 30km of the city center.

The city was established on October 1, 2005, through the merger of Kamifukuoka City and Ooi Town. It is a municipality located within a 30-kilometer radius of the city center, with an area of 14.64 square kilometers and a population of 114,000 people (as of April 2022). Kawagoe Kaido (National Route 254), Tobu Tojo Line, and Kan-etsu Expressway run north-south through the city. Rich natural environments such as the Shingashi River and groves of trees remain, and the city continues to develop as a vibrant town with thriving commercial distribution businesses and agriculture in the Tokyo metropolitan area, leveraging its convenient transportation.
